2 minutes ago, Tommikka said:The Brexit ‘issue’ with it is just the crossing of a border out of the EU single market and into a ‘third country’ - it’s being exported from France / EU and imported to the UK
You also end up paying VAT twice -
1) French VAT as you purchased in France, but nobody gets to reclaim French VAT as an export
2) UK import VAT, and the handling fees
You also pay for multiple sets of postage
The current problem is with things getting held up on the border. In your case UPS don’t want to be stung with the hassle of your friend claiming compensation if it dissapears into a black hole, and the extra expense that UPS incur sitting on it using space in secure warehousing awaiting processing and for you to pay import charges
A slightly ‘easier’ method is for either you or your friend to drive across via the channel tunnel, bringing it across and declaiming to customs on the way through
Complete with travel expenses & covid procedures
